Starting from the ground, the entire movement happens in a single explosive push upward toward a suspended target. One hand reaches at full extension while the rest of the body must stay coordinated enough to prepare for a controlled landing. This athlete is Emily King, representing Team Yukon at the Arctic Winter Games, competing in the One Hand Reach. The event is rooted in traditional Arctic Indigenous sports and showcases strength developed through real world movement patterns. Touching the target is only part of the challenge. The attempt is judged on control, requiring a clean landing and full balance at the end, making precision just as important as power. Original Video Credit: @goteamyukon (No copyright intended. Competing at the Arctic Winter Games, athlete Emily King of Team Yukon demonstrates a movement pattern that defies standard physics. Starting from a grounded, crouched position, the athlete must generate enough vertical force to propel their entire body upward while maintaining balance on a single hand. The objective is to touch a suspended target—often a small seal-skin ball—at maximum extension, all while the other hand remains tucked away and the rest of the body stays perfectly coordinated for a controlled landing. The technical difficulty of this maneuver lies in the transition from static equilibrium to dynamic explosion. Judges do not only look for the touch; the attempt is only valid if the athlete completes a "clean" landing without their feet or free hand touching the floor prematurely. This requires a massive amount of "proprioception"—the body's ability to sense its own position and movement in space—to prevent the center of gravity from shifting and causing a collapse. To prepare for this, athletes spend years developing specific strength in the wrist, triceps, and oblique muscles to handle the sudden load of their entire body weight. Rooted in traditional hunting and survival skills, Arctic sports like the One Hand Reach were originally designed to maintain physical readiness and mental toughness in extreme environments. Today, it stands as a premier showcase of functional strength developed through real-world movement patterns rather than gym-based isolation. The precision required to hit a target while suspended in mid-air on one arm makes it one of the most visually striking and physically demanding events in the global indigenous sports circuit. At @whitehorse2026, sport, culture and community come together in powerful ways. Inuit Arctic sports and Dene games challenge athletes’ strength, agility and endurance, while reflecting generations of knowledge rooted in survival and connection to the land. Today I checked out the one hand reach and two foot high kick events - just a couple of the traditional Arctic sports at the 2026 Arctic Winter Games. A highlight had to be seeing Petra Amossen from Team Kalaallit Nunaat (Greenland) claim gold and break the Arctic Winter Games record for Women’s two foot high kick with a spectacular 80 inch leaping kick. Do you know this Dene game? Team Yukon athlete Lexi Fields-Birckel explains how finger pull is played at the 2026 Arctic Winter Games in Whitehorse. An intense test of strength that can pull ligaments, finger pull also helps build the strength needed to lift a heavy fish by the gills. #CBCSports #CBCIndigenous #AWG2026 #Whitehorse2026 #ArcticWinterGames
